What Chicago's Climate Does to Water Heaters

The lake moderates summertime warmth a little bit, yet it additionally pulls dampness into loss and spring. Winters are chilly and prolonged, and the cold water entering your heating unit can run 35 to 45 degrees Fahrenheit. That large delta from inlet to setpoint temperature level implies your heater works harder for more months of the year. Gas versions cycle more often. Electric elements run longer sessions. Tankless devices are pressed to the upper side of their circulation ratings when two fixtures open at once.

Hard water substances the stress. Lots of Chicago areas examination at modest to high solidity, which increases scale build-up on electrical components and gas-fired warm transfer surface areas. I have actually drained storage tanks where the lower six inches were blocked with crispy mineral sediment, reducing effective capability and covering up thermostat problems. Cold air infiltration is another culprit, especially in basements with older single-pane home windows or drafty bulkhead doors. Combustion home appliances require air, yet way too much unrestrained air chills the container and flue, enhances condensation, and activates periodic flame-sensing faults.

If your hot water heater is near an outside wall or in a garage, the results appear quicker. Burners corrosion. Air vent ports drip. Condensate pools where it shouldn't. Prepare for assessment and service tempo that appreciates these truths. A heating unit that would certainly run eight to ten years in a moderate climate may require interest by year 6 here.

How to Area Problem Before It Spikes

Most failings give warnings. You just need to identify them and act. A few area notes:

A hot water supply that swings from warm to hot and back suggests a stopping working thermostat or blocked blending shutoff. On gas systems, irregular temperature level often begins after sediment has actually blanketed the bottom, producing locations that perplex the control.

Popping, grumbling, or a gravelly audio throughout burner cycles often indicates range and sediment. The sound is heavy steam popping under layers of mineral buildup, which also swipes effectiveness. In worst instances the grumbling drinks apart dip tubes and anode rods.

Rust-tinted hot water that clears after a couple of minutes typically means an anode pole has actually been consumed and the storage tank is beginning to wear away. If the discoloration appears on both cold and hot, look upstream at the structure's piping, however do not reject the heater without drawing the anode for inspection.

Drips near the temperature level and pressure safety valve can be deceptive. If the valve cries just during a heating cycle then quits, thermal development might be driving pressure beyond the shutoff's threshold. Chicago homes with closed systems or inspect valves on the water meter frequently need a correctly sized development container. If the shutoff cries constantly, replace it and test system pressure.

Intermittent warm water on a tankless device when you open up a single low-flow tap can show the minimum circulation sensor isn't being triggered. Mineral range in the heat exchanger is an usual cause. Don't maintain raising the temperature to make up, you'll produce a scald threat and still obtain lukewarm water.

Gas scent, burn marks, or residue around the heater compartment implies closed it down and call a professional. In older basements with dust and animal hair, I commonly locate flame rollout evidence from stopped up burning air intakes.

Repair or Replace: The Real Equation

I do not utilize a stringent age cutoff, but age issues. The majority of standard glass-lined storage tanks last 8 thermocouple replacement to 12 years when fairly preserved. In systems with neglected anodes or severe water conditions, 6 to 8 years prevails. At the 10-year mark, even with a tidy burner and sound controls, interior tank wear comes to be the coin toss you won't like. If the tank itself leaks, substitute is non-negotiable. No sealant or epoxy is more than a short-lived bandage.

For repair service prospects, I take a look at part prices, gain access to, and anticipated horizon. Changing gas control valves, thermocouples, igniters, or thermostats often makes good sense for younger units. So does switching a failed heating element on an electrical version. Anode poles are cheap insurance coverage, and I have replaced them on storage tanks as old as year 9 when the inside still looked good. However if the burner setting up is worn away, the flue baffle is warped, or you can not isolate the leakage without pressurizing, I push homeowners towards replacement.

Efficiency gains commonly tip the equilibrium. Newer gas or crossbreed electric versions utilize less energy per gallon supplied, and tankless devices have actually enhanced modulating controls that respond better to Chicago's cool inlet water. If your existing heater is undersized, changing with the right ability or a tankless system fixes both dependability and comfort.

Sizing for Real-life Chicago Use

A well-sized system doesn't chase peak draw, it satisfies it without losing fuel the various other 23 hours. Sizing obtains harder when a home has an older whirlpool bathtub, a multi-head shower, or a basement apartment with an added bath.

For storage tanks, complete bathroom matter, occupancy, and fixture habits drive the selection. A house of four with two complete bathrooms and common early morning overlap hardly ever regrets a 50-gallon gas tank if the recovery rate is solid. A 40-gallon model can benefit disciplined routines, but if both showers run and laundry begins, it will certainly falter. Electric tanks need larger capabilities to match the recuperation of gas. I commonly spec 65 to 80 gallons for all-electric households with two or even more baths.

For tankless, match the unit to the chilliest expected incoming temperature level and synchronised circulation. In Chicago winter seasons, prepare for a temperature surge of 70 to 85 degrees. 2 showers plus a sink could require 6 to 8 gallons per minute at that surge. Suppliers checklist circulation capability at specific delta-T worths. Review those tables, not just the headline GPM. If space permits, some two-flats take advantage of two smaller sized tankless systems in parallel as opposed to one oversized device, which improves redundancy and modulates much more effectively on reduced draws.

Gas, Electric, Crossbreed, or Tankless: Making a Long Lasting Choice

There is no universally best option. Your gas line dimension, airing vent path, electrical ability, and area layout establish what's sensible. After that the math of energy prices and your use patterns complete the picture.

Traditional gas storage tank water heaters sit in the wonderful area of price, uncomplicated installation, and reputable recovery. They're familiar to inspectors and service technologies. If you have a decent chimney or a direct-vent path, they function well in a lot of Chicago basements. They are delicate to make-up air and airing vent condition, which is why you need to check the flue on a regular basis for corrosion or ice dams near the cap.

High-efficiency gas with power vent or condensing styles makes use of PVC venting and can be extra reliable, specifically when you can not count on a masonry chimney. They need a proper condensate drain line that won't ice up. The vent runs need to be pitched to drain pipes, and the discontinuation should be sited to prevent snow drift zones.

Electric containers are less complex mechanically, with no combustion or venting to bother with. They can be outstanding in condos or buildings without gas. The trade-off is recovery rate and electrical lots. If your panel is maxed out currently, adding a big electrical heating system may compel a solution upgrade.

Hybrid heat pump hot water heater beam in separated homes with enough space and light ambient temperature levels. They draw heat from the surrounding air and are extremely effective. In Chicago cellars, they still function, yet they cool and evaporate the room. That can be an advantage in summertime, a drawback in winter months. Clearances, condensate handling, and sound issue, specifically if the device is near a living area. I've installed crossbreeds in laundry rooms where the dryer's waste warmth assists, but in small mechanical closets they can struggle.

Tankless gas units liberate flooring room and supply endless hot water within their flow limits. They are sensitive to water top quality and require normal descaling. Airing vent is normally sealed and sidewall-terminated, which frequently streamlines flue issues. They do require ample gas supply, occasionally upsizing the line to 3/4 inch or larger. Appropriately set up and kept, they last a very long time and keep bills predictable.

Chicago Building Realities: Venting, Allows, and Access

Venting is where several DIY efforts go sidewards. Older two-flats and cottages often share a smokeshaft flue between the water heater and a climatic heating system. If the heating system gets changed with a high-efficiency version that airs vent with PVC, the water heater ends up alone in a too-large chimney. That changes draft characteristics and dangers condensation inside the stonework. I have actually gauged flue gas temperature levels that go down also promptly, pooling acidic condensate in liners. If you go this course, take into consideration an appropriately sized metal liner or switch the heating system to a power-vent or direct-vent model.

Chicago's permitting procedure for hot water heater installation is straightforward when you adhere to code and provide basic documentation. Anticipate gas pressure tests for brand-new or changed lines, combustion air computations if you are staying with climatic appliances, and examination of TPR discharge piping. In older buildings, examiners also check out bonding and grounding of steel water lines. Organizing is much easier midweek and outdoors vacation weeks. If your building is a condominium, factor in board approvals and elevator reservations for moving tanks.

Access forms labor time. Garden systems with narrow gangways and reduced stairwell turns restriction storage tank size just since you can not physically navigate a larger cylinder. I've had tasks where a 50-gallon tank had to be dismantled to remove, after that we moved to a tankless to avoid future access headaches. Procedure entrances, transforms, and ceiling elevations prior to you pick a model.

Maintenance That Really Extends Life

Yearly service beats shock failures. In our environment, the complying with cadence works. Drain a few gallons from the tank every six months to flush debris. Complete flushes are ideal if the shutoff is durable, yet I have seen old plastic drainpipe valves snap. If the valve really feels lightweight, a partial drain and refill is much safer. On electrical tanks, eliminate power first and examine aspect resistance with a multimeter while you're there.

Inspect and replace the anode rod every 2 to 3 years. In high-hardness areas, magnesium anodes liquify swiftly. An aluminum-zinc anode can slow down odor problems from sulfur microorganisms and lasts a bit much longer. If you don't have above clearance, utilize a segmented anode. When anodes are neglected, the storage tank becomes the sacrificial steel, and failing accelerates.

For gas versions, vacuum cleaner dirt and dust from the burner location. Clean flame-sensing rods gently with a great rough pad. Examine that the flame is steady and primarily blue with distinct cones. Careless yellow fires suggest poor burning or obstructed air. Verify that the draft hood is drawing by holding a smoke source near it while the heater runs. If smoke spills out, stop and resolve venting.

Tankless units need annual descaling in many Chicago areas. Utilize a pump, tubes, and a descaling option to flow with the heat exchanger. Clean inlet filters. Verify the condensate neutralizer media is still effective on condensing versions. I have seen overlooked tankless devices keep up half the anticipated circulation due to the fact that the exchanger was lined with mineral crust.

Expansion tanks should have a pressure check as well. With the system cold and stress relieved, the development container's air side should match your home's fixed water stress, usually 50 to 60 psi. A waterlogged growth container creates hassle TPR discharges and reduces the life of valves and gaskets downstream.

When To Require Expert Water Heater Service in Chicago

Some troubles are secure to explore yourself, like examining the breaker, relighting a pilot per the manual, or flushing sediment. Others necessitate a pro. Gas leaks, flue backdrafting, scorch marks, and reoccuring TPR discharges fall in that group. So do new electric runs for crossbreed or large electrical containers and any alteration to gas lines.

A good solution see isn't simply a fast swap of a part. Expect a tech to examine gas pressure, clock the meter if required, gauge burning or aspect existing, verify draft, and evaluate for indications of moisture. Realistic Price Ranges and What Drives Them

Costs differ by gain access to, brand name, warranty, and code needs. A straightforward fixing like a thermocouple or igniter on a gas tank might land in a moderate array, while a control shutoff or electric aspect might be higher. Full water heater installation in Chicago for a common climatic gas tank commonly includes the unit, new flex adapters, drip leg, TPR piping to code, license, and haul-away of the old tank. Add costs for a brand-new chimney lining if called for, or for a power-vent design with lengthy air vent runs and condensate drainpipe configuration.

Tankless installments have a larger spread. If the gas line must be upsized and the air vent route pierced through masonry with a future, the labor rises. Descaling valves and seclusion sets add expense upfront yet save running cost later on. Hybrid heat pumps set you back more than conventional electric tanks, and you might require a condensate pump, resonance isolation pads, and potentially a tiny air duct package to maximize airflow.

Ask for itemized quotes so you can see where the cash goes. Low proposals that leave out permit costs, venting upgrades, or expansion storage tanks often swell later or lead to a system that functions poorly.

What I would certainly Suggest in Common Chicago Scenarios

In an older block cottage with an audio chimney and a household of 4, a 50-gallon atmospheric gas tank remains a reputable, cost-effective choice, offered the smokeshaft is lined and the cellar isn't starved for air. Add a properly sized growth container and routine yearly flushes.

In a yard system with restricted accessibility and only one bath, a portable tankless can free space and take care of 2 fixtures simultaneously if sized appropriately for wintertime inlet water. Strategy a descaling regimen and install seclusion shutoffs from day one.

In a condo without gas, an 80-gallon electric storage tank offers comfortable recuperation if the panel can sustain it. If the storage room is limited and you want efficiency, a hybrid heatpump works if you approve a cooler closet and configure condensate correctly. I have actually seen residents value the dehumidification effect in summer.

For two-flat proprietors that provide warm water to renters, redundancy matters. 2 tool tankless units in parallel with a controller offer versatility. If one stops working, the various other maintains standard solution while you wait for components. This arrangement likewise regulates much better at reduced demand than a solitary extra-large unit.

Seasonal Tips That Pay Off

Before the very first hard freeze, stroll the outside. If your heating unit vents with a sidewall, examine the termination for insect nests or debris. Verify the discontinuation is high enough over grade to prevent snow blockage. Inside, verify that the condensate lines on power-vent or condensing systems are sloped and that traps include water to prevent exhaust recirculation.

During long cold wave, listen for new rattles or adjustments in burner audio. Unexpected rises in heater sound or long term shooting cycles typically associate flue restrictions or heavy sediment motion. On incredibly gusty days, sidewall-vented devices can short-cycle from stress disruptions near the air vent. Appropriate vent discontinuation positioning decreases this; including a wind-resistant cap can help.

In spring, humidity climbs up and basement moisture climbs. Look for corrosion on copper-to-steel shifts and at the nipple areas on top of the tank. I frequently see very early corrosion at these joints from small sweating, not from leaks. A basic wipe-down and inspection regular as soon as a month informs you a lot.

What Makes a Good Setup, Not Just a Brand-new Heater

A cool install is greater than neat piping. It implies appropriate burning air computations, vent pitch, gas sizing, dielectric seclusion in between different steels, and a drip leg on the gas line. It means the TPR discharge does not run uphill and that the frying pan under the heating system, if utilized, has a drainpipe to somewhere that can manage water. It additionally suggests realistic discussion about water top quality. In some homes, a point-of-entry softener can include years to the system. In others, a simple range inhibitor cartridge upstream of a tankless device is enough.

Frequently Asked Questions About Water Heater in Chicago


How much does it cost to install a water heater in Chicago?

The cost to install a water heater in Chicago typically ranges from $800 to $2,500, depending on the type, size, and labor. Tankless water heaters are generally more expensive than traditional tank models. Additional factors like plumbing modifications or permits can increase the total cost.

How much does a water heater cost in the USA?

The average cost of a water heater in the USA ranges from $300 to $1,500, depending on size and type. Traditional tank water heaters are usually less expensive than tankless or high-efficiency models. Installation and labor costs are extra and vary by region.

Which is the No. 1 water heater brand?

Rheem is widely recognized as one of the top water heater brands in the United States. Other leading brands include A.O. Smith, Bradford White, and Bosch. Brand preference often depends on reliability, efficiency, and warranty offerings.

How much does heating cost in Chicago?

Heating costs in Chicago vary by home size and fuel type, but the average monthly heating bill ranges from $100 to $300 during winter. Natural gas is typically the most cost-effective option, while electricity and oil can be more expensive. Efficiency of the heating system also significantly affects costs.

Do you need a permit to replace a water heater in Chicago?

Yes, a permit is generally required to replace a water heater in Chicago. This ensures that the installation meets building codes and safety standards. Licensed plumbers are typically responsible for obtaining the necessary permit.

Does Costco sell water heaters?

Yes, Costco sells water heaters, primarily online and in some warehouse locations. They offer various sizes and types, including tank and tankless models. Availability may vary by region.

How much does it cost to install a regular water heater?

Installing a standard tank water heater typically costs between $800 and $1,500, including labor. Costs vary based on size, model, and any required plumbing or electrical modifications. Tankless systems generally cost more to install.

How much does a 50 gallon water heater cost?

A 50-gallon water heater usually costs between $400 and $900 for the unit alone. Installation costs can add $300 to $800, depending on labor and any additional plumbing work. Tankless water heaters of similar capacity are more expensive.

What are the 4 types of water heaters?

The four main types of water heaters are tank (storage) heaters, tankless (on-demand) heaters, heat pump water heaters, and solar water heaters. Tank heaters store heated water, while tankless units heat water on demand. Heat pumps and solar models use energy-efficient methods for heating water.

How many years will a water heater last?

The lifespan of a water heater depends on its type and maintenance. Tank water heaters typically last 8 to 12 years, while tankless models can last 15 to 20 years. Regular maintenance can extend the life of any water heater.

What type of water heater is cheapest to install?

The cheapest water heaters to install are typically standard tank water heaters. They have lower upfront costs and simpler installation requirements compared to tankless or high-efficiency models. However, operating costs may be higher than more efficient options.

What can a homeowner do without a permit in Chicago?

In Chicago, homeowners can generally perform minor repairs, cosmetic improvements, or maintenance without a permit. This includes tasks like painting, flooring replacement, and some electrical or plumbing repairs that do not alter the system. Any work involving new installations or major system changes usually requires a permit.
